Working with house-buying companies in Pomona

If you require a fast sale, companies that promote “We Buy Houses Pomona” offer a quicker, simpler alternative compared to the conventional real estate market. These buyers specialize in quick closings, making them a good fit if you’re managing life changes, financial challenges, or properties needing substantial repairs.

The cash home selling process is fairly simple: Contact a We Buy Houses company and provide some information about your Pomona property. They will evaluate your home and present a straightforward, no-obligation cash offer. Should you accept, you sign the purchase contract and can close often within one to two weeks, with minimal effort on your part.

Pros and cons of house-buying companies in Pomona

If you’re considering selling your home to a house-buying company in Pomona, it’s essential to weigh the advantages against the drawbacks. These firms offer speed and ease, but that convenience often comes with trade-offs. Here’s a snapshot of the benefits and downsides:

Pros of selling to a house-buying company in Pomona

  • Rapid closing: Many house-buying companies can complete your sale within one to two weeks, which is ideal if you need to sell in a hurry. For context, selling via a Pomona real estate agent may take about 74 days (the average loan closing period plus an average of 33 days on market).
  • No need for repairs or prep: You can avoid spending time or money on repairs, updates, staging, or extensive cleaning. These buyers purchase homes as-is.
  • No financing delays: Because transactions are cash-based, there is no risk of failure due to contingencies or mortgage approvals.
  • Minimal hassle: No showings, no open houses, and no prolonged negotiations — simply a direct offer and a quick sale.

Cons of selling to a house-buying company in Pomona

  • Lower offers: Selling to a house-buying company usually means receiving an off-market-value offer, which might result in less money compared to listing with an agent. Most We Buy Houses companies apply the 70% rule — offering around 70% of the home’s estimated after-repair value (ARV), minus projected repair expenses.
    • Illustration: If your Pomona property is valued at $700,000 and requires $30,000 in repairs, one calculation for an offer could be: ($700,000 × 0.70) – $30,000 = $460,000.
    • Thus, in this scenario, a cash buyer in Pomona might propose approximately $460,000.
  • Limited bargaining room: Typically, these companies provide take-it-or-leave-it offers, so there is little opportunity to negotiate a higher price.
  • Risk of scams: Not all cash buyers are trustworthy — some represent scam operations that exploit sellers in distress with unfair terms or hidden charges.
  • Fewer protections for sellers: Compared with a traditional sale, these deals generally favor buyers and include fewer legal safeguards for the seller.

Other options to sell your Pomona home quickly

If you’re exploring alternatives to house-buying companies in Pomona, here are a few routes to consider:

iBuyers
iBuyers (instant buyers) utilize automated valuation technology to deliver swift cash offers for homes generally in good condition. The iBuyer process is mostly online and can finalize sales in just a few days. Remember, companies like Opendoor and Offerpad usually charge service fees between 5% and 6%.
